早期前列腺癌抗原-2和人类腺体激肽释放酶2在前列腺癌诊断中的临床意义 被引量:7

The clinical significance of early prostate cancer antigen 2 and human glandular kallikrein 2 in diagnosis of prostate cancer

摘要 目的探讨血清早期前列腺癌抗原-2(EPCA-2)和人类腺体激肽释放酶2(hK2)浓度在前列腺癌早期诊断提供理论依据。方法选择健康对照组58例、前列腺增生症组43例、前列腺癌组34例,用电化学发光法检测血清前列腺特异性抗原(PSA)浓度,用酶联免疫技术分别检测血清EPCA-2和hK2浓度,观察3组患者EPSA、PCA-2和hK2水平的差异和相关性,并探讨对前列腺癌的敏感度、特异度、阳性预测值和阴性预测值。结果前列腺癌组PSA、EPCA-2、hK2水平明显高于健康对照组和前列腺增生组,差异有统计学意义(q值分别为10.24、8.18、7.87、9.15、7.23、6.41,P<0.01);前列腺增生症组PSA、EPCA-2水平明显高于健康对照组,差异有统计学意义(q值分别为3.61、3.04,P<0.05),但hK2水平2组间差异无统计学意义(q=2.75,P>0.05)。PSA水平与EPCA-2、hK2水平呈正相关(r值分别为0.869,0.792,P<0.01),EPCA-2、hK2水平呈正相关(r=0.780,P<0.01)。以PSA>5 ng/ml为前列腺癌的判定标准,其预测前列腺癌的特异性偏低达60.4%,敏感性高达91.18%,阳性预测值43.66%,阴性预测值95.31%。以EPCA-2>30 ng/ml为前列腺癌的判定标准,其预测前列腺癌的特异性达96.04%,敏感性达94.12%,阳性预测值88.89%,阴性预测值97.98%。以hK2>0.17 ng/ml为前列腺癌的判定标准,其预测前列腺癌的特异性达87.13%,敏感性达88.24%,阳性预测值69.77%,阴性预测值95.65%。PSA、EPCA-2、hK2曲线下面积分别为0.758、0.951、0.877,3项观察指标依次预测前列腺的诊断价值依次为EPCA-2>hK2>PSA。结论前列腺癌患者血清EPCA-2、hK2检测,可以进一步提高诊断的准确性,避免误诊及漏诊,为临床诊疗方案提供有力的参考依据。 Objective To investigate the clinical significance of early prostate cancer antigen 2 ( EPCA-2) and human glandular kallikrein-2 (hK2) in diagnosis of prostate cancer .Methods Fifty-eight healthy subjects (control group), 43 patients with prostate hyperplasia (prostate hyperplasia group ) and 34 patients with prostate cancer ( prostate cancer group) were enrolled in the study.The serum levels of prostate specific antigen (PSA) were detected by electrochemiluminescence method,and the serum levels of EPSA and hK2 were detected by ELISA.Moreover the differences and correlation among EPSA,PCA-2, hK2 were observed, besides, the predictive sensitivity, specificity, positive predictive value and negative predictive value were investigated.Results The serum levels of PSA,EPCA-2,hK2 in prostate cancer group were significantly higher than those in control group and those in prostate hyperplasia group ( P 〈0.01).The serum levels of PSA,EPCA-2 in prostate hyperplasia group were significantly higher than those in control group ( P 〈0.05),however,there were no significant differences in the serum levels of hK2 between two groups ( P 〉0.05).The levels of PSA were positively correlated to those of EPCA-2,hK2 ( r =0.869,0.792,respectively, P 〈0.01).Moreover the levels of EPCA-2 were positively correlated to those of hK2 ( r =0.780, P 〈0.01).Taking PSA 〉5ng/ml as diagnostic criteria of prostate cancer ,its specificity to predict prostate cancer was 60.4%,and predictive sensitivity was 91.18%, positive predictive value was 43.66% and negative predictive value was 95.31%.Taking EPCA-2 〉30ng/ml as diagnostic criteria, its specificity to predict prostate cancer was 96.04%,and predictive sensitivity was 94.12%, positive predictive value was 88.98% and negative predictive value was 97.90%.Taking hK2 〉0.17ng/ml as diagnostic criteria,its specificity to predict prostate cancer was 87.13%,and predictive sensitivity was 88.24%, positive predictive value was 69.77% and negative predictive value was 95.65%.The area under curve of PSA,EPCA-2,hK2 was 0.758, 0.951, 0.877, respectively,and the diagnostic value to predict prostate cancer was EPCA-2 〉hK2 〉PSA.Conclusion The detection of serum levels of EPCA -2,hK2 in patients with prostate cancer can further improve the accuracy of diagnosis ,avoid misdiagnosis and missed diagnosis ,which provides a powerful reference basis for clinical diagnosis and treatment.
